A common challenge often handed out in pro basketball chatter is to name your “NBA Mount Rushmore”. I assume this means the four players you think were the best, who won the most, and had the largest impact on the sport. I’d ask who you would choose, but it doesn’t work anymore. Too many legends have come through to fill just four spots.
I believe there are ten guys with a case SO STRONG, they can’t be left off this massive South Dakota sculpture.
MICHAEL JORDAN
LEBRON JAMES
KAREEM ABDUL-JABBAR
MAGIC JOHNSON
BILL RUSSELL
WILT CHAMBERLAIN
KOBE BRYANT
LARRY BIRD
SHAQUILLE O’ NEAL
TIM DUNCAN

Smart arguments could also be made for Jerry West, Oscar Robertson, Dr. J, and Hakeem. Elgin Baylor or Havlicek would be legit choice for an older fan. I’d get your pioneer angle if you just had to add Mikan or Cousy. Give KD and Steph some more years of domination, and wow. I know it’s just for fun, but we need a bigger mountain.
